County Detention Intake
A county detention facility prisoner intake: roller door, sally-port signage, chain-link gates, a guard hut and authorized-vehicles-only signs.
County Detention Intake is a proposed exterior location setting at Digital Canaries, an independent film studio in Hamilton, Ontario, about an hour from Toronto. The building exists today — fenced industrial yard on one of our lots, photographed below as it stands — it is just not dressed this way yet. The rendering shows the redress; a production registers interest, and it is built to order for its dates.
The intake side of a county detention facility: a Prisoner Intake 1 sign over a roller door, a ring-for-intake call box, security cameras, chain-link gates with County Detention Facility signs, a staff door with sheriff's star signage, bollards, a guard hut and a concrete barrier.
The base: A dark-clad industrial building with a roller door and a yard that takes chain-link fencing.
Signage, graphics and dressing shown are placeholders and change per production. The controlled exterior at 190 Britannia is the one exterior standing set shootable today; everything on this page is proposed.
